The Dismal Swamp exhibits an interesting diver­ sity of aquatic situations which are suitable as hab­ itats for water beetles. The predominant vegetation of the swamp is a mixed hardwood forest which is subject to frequent and often extensive flooding. The woodland pools left behind when the flooding recedes support a variety of water beetles. The canals which gird the swamp also support a number of beetles, with the species distribution depending, to a great extent, on the source of the water and the flow rates in the canals. Lake Drummond provides a rather restricted habitat which supports one dis­ tinctive species found nowhere else in the swamp. Several minor areas such as willow swamps, marshes and sand bottomed pools add to the variety of aquatic habitats. Modern studies on the Dismal Swamp have been 23 limited.
